The Challenge of Trackout on Construction Sites

Construction activities inevitably disturb the ground, leading to the generation of dust, dirt, and debris. When vehicles move in and out of construction sites, they can carry these materials onto public roads, a phenomenon known as trackout. Trackout poses a safety hazard to motorists by creating slick or uneven surfaces and contributes to environmental pollution. In regions such as Waikato on New Zealand's North Island, where In regions like the Waikato, where the construction of a new roundabout at the junction of State Highway 1 and State Highway 29 is underway, controlling trackout is crucial to ensure the safety of thousands of daily commuters.

 

FODS Composite Trackout Control Mats: An Innovative Solution

FODS is an acronym for Foreign Object Debris Systems from the aviation industry. FODS (Foreign Object Debris Systems) Composite Trackout Control Mats are an innovative solution designed to tackle the problem of trackout effectively. These mats consist of a series of durable, modular composite panels that create a surface capable of dislodging dirt and debris from the tires of construction vehicles before they exit the site. 2. Environmental Protection

FODS mats also contribute to environmental protection by minimizing the spread of pollutants from construction sites. Soil and debris tracked onto roads can eventually find their way into stormwater systems, leading to water pollution. By capturing and containing these materials at the source, FODS mats help protect local waterways and ecosystems. FODS Trackout Control Mats also incorporate recycled plastic in their zero-waste manufacturing process. In 2023, the equivalent of over 30,000,000 plastic water bottles diverted from landfills and were recycled to produce FODS Trackout Control Mats. 3. Cost-Effectiveness

While the initial investment in FODS Composite Trackout Control Mats may seem significant, the long-term cost savings are substantial. Traditional trackout control methods, such as gravel pads, stabilized construction entrances construction of rock or stone, or wheel wash systems, require frequent maintenance and replacement. FODS mats, on the other hand, are reusable and highly durable, reducing the need for constant upkeep and replacement. This translates to lower operational costs for construction projects and greater efficiency in the long run.
